Course Objectives
•To provide basic knowledge in music
•To provide basic abilities in identifying by hearing, sight reading and musical writing.
Course Description
Basic concepts of music: Staff lines, G and F clefs, note values, technique of writing notes. Tetrachords, and scales. Scale degrees in the major scale, identifying them by hearing. Key signature and tonality relationship. Singing ear training exercises in major mode without non diatonics, in all 12 keys. Intervals in terms of theory and ear training, Rhythmical and melodic sight reading and dictation, Scale degrees in harmonic minor scale, identifying them by hearing, Triads in terms of both theory and ear training studies. Introduction to non diatonic scale degrees in both major and minor modes, and on all 12 keys, singing and writing them. Octave groups and clefs. Pitch ranges of musical instruments in an orchestra.
Course Outcomes
Graduate students who successfully pass this course gain the following knowledge skills and competencies;
I. Basic knowledge on music theory
II. Skills in identifying intervals and chords by listening
III. Skills in identifying diatonic scale degrees in 12 major keys
IV. Skills in identifying diatonic scale degrees in 12 minor keys
V. Competence on sight reading and making dictation in G and F clefs, with whole note, half note, quarter note values, in 12 major keys.
VI. Competence on sight reading and making dictation in G and F clefs, with whole note, half note, quarter note values, in 12 minor keys.
VII. Skills in identifying non-diatonic scale degrees in 12 major and 12 minor scales
VIII. Competence on sight reading and dictation with non-diatonic scale degrees in 12 major and 12 minor keys
